200 Response
Published in

200 Response

Como implementar Swoole en Laravel

Para este tutorial utilice una versión fresca de laravel, un simple

Para tener instalado laravel en tu computadora

Después puedes crear un proyecto con un simple

Si quieres cambiarle el nombre al proyecto deberás borrar test y colocar el nombre de tu elección.

una vez instalado tu proyecto deberás instalar la extensión de swoole en tu proyecto desde composer

asegurarte que swoole esta instalado con

Si no has instalado swoole aquí te dejo el link de el tuto pasado, una vez instalado deberás añadir una linea en el archivo config/app.php de la siguiente manera

La linea es esta:

Y por ultimo correr tu proyecto con la siguiente linea

una vez realizados estos pasos tendrás un mejor desempeño en tu proyecto, yo estuve haciendo algunas pruebas desde postman, y los resultados fueron muy agradables te dejo las capturas de pantalla.

Esta primera pantalla es sin Swoole

Como se puede apreciar en la imagen el tiempo que le tardo en traer la información del articulo fue de 40 ms

En esta siguiente pantalla se utiliza swoole

Sin embargo en esta pantalla se puede ver el tiempo que le tomo traer la información que fue de 7ms, al mismo post, esto pareciera increible pero es cierto, aunque tambien varia en ambos la velocidad pero mientras que con swoole no subio a mas de 20 ms sin swoole no bajo de los 19ms.

aquí en esta ultima captura tengo a los dos servidores corriendo.

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store